내 학생을위한 ASP 데모를 기반으로 웹 사이트를 개발 중입니다. 내 웹 사이트에서 학생은 chapterwise 데모를 볼 수 있습니다. 이제 모든 페이지에 두 개의 버튼이 제공됩니다. 첫 번째 버튼을 클릭하면 .aspx 페이지의 소스 코드가 표시되고 두 번째 버튼은 .cs 코드가 표시됩니다. 학생이 버튼을 클릭 할 때까지 지금까지 한 것은 파일의 내용과 여러 줄 텍스트 상자의 showing.code를 읽었습니다. 이러한 것들이 제대로 작동하지만, 코드는 Visual Studio에서와 동일한 형식으로 표시되어야합니다 (예 : 키워드가 파란색 글꼴로 표시되어야 함) vs. 하나만 도와주세요 ....실제 서식으로 텍스트 상자에 텍스트 표시
0
A
답변
0
사실 이것은 소리보다 훨씬 어렵습니다. 자신 만의 구현을 시도하는 대신이 스택 오버플로 게시물에 제시된 제안을 살펴 보거나 제안 된 내용을 참조하십시오. Is there a free code to html syntax highlighter written in C#? 또는 this blog post에서 Roslyn을 사용하여 C# 구문 형광펜을 만드는 방법을 설명합니다.
0
나는 그것을 얻었고, 형식의 HTML로 소스 코드를 변환하는 colorcode dll을 다운로드했다.
관련 문제
- 1. 텍스트 상자에 이미지 표시
- 2. 텍스트 상자에 코드 표시
- 3. 텍스트 상자에 데이터 표시
- 4. 문자열을 텍스트 상자에 표시
- 5. 텍스트 상자에 표시 횟수
- 6. DriveInfo를 텍스트 상자에 표시
- 7. 텍스트 상자에 표시
- 8. 텍스트 상자에 데이터 표시
- 9. 텍스트 상자에 목록 표시
- 10. 여러 줄 텍스트 상자에 줄 텍스트 표시
- 11. Wordpress - 텍스트 상자에 텍스트 강조 표시
- 12. 페이지로드시 텍스트 상자에 커서와 텍스트 모두 표시
- 13. asp의 텍스트 상자에 텍스트 힌트 표시
- 14. 목록 상자에 텍스트 파일 내용을 텍스트 상자에 표시 하시겠습니까?
- 15. ajax 결과를 텍스트 상자에 표시
- 16. 텍스트 상자에 숫자 만 표시
- 17. 텍스트 상자에 세부 정보 표시
- 18. 선택없이 텍스트 상자에 .txt 표시
- 19. codeigniter의 텍스트 상자에 데이터 표시
- 20. 텍스트 상자에 gridview 값 표시
- 21. 텍스트 상자에 데이터베이스 필드 표시
- 22. 연결된 문자열을 텍스트 상자에 표시
- 23. 서식있는 텍스트 상자에 내용 표시
- 24. 행을 선택하고 텍스트 상자에 표시
- 25. 문자열 변수를 텍스트 상자에 표시
- 26. 텍스트 상자에 URL 주소 표시
- 27. 안드로이드의 텍스트 상자에 날짜 표시
- 28. JavaScript의 텍스트 상자에 변수 표시
- 29. 세 번째 텍스트 상자에 두 개의 텍스트 상자 텍스트 표시
- 30. 텍스트 상자에 텍스트 오버레이